Effects Of Oxidative Stress On Myocardium And Skin Of Rats Induced By 1800MHz Electromagnetic Radiation

Objective:To identify the effects of oxidative stress radiation on.myocardium and skin of rats induced by i800MHz electromagnetic.Methods:SD rats were exposed to 1800 MHz electromagnetic radiation 12 hours everyday(0.5 mW/cm~2 and 1.0mW/cm~2 power density),lasted 21 days,and then determined the activity of superoxide dismutase(SOD),glutathione peroxidase(GSH - Px),catalase(CAT)and the content of malondialdehyde(MDA).Results:In 0.5 mW/cm~2 group,the activity of SOD,GSH-Px,CAT and the content of MDA in myocardium in experimental groups is(13.71±1.92), (173.83±32.54),(1.12±0.25)and(1.94±0.59),in sham control group is (18.40±3.71),(210.62±29.27),(1.58±0.49)and(1.27±0.66);the activity of SOD, GSH-Px,CAT and the content of MDA in skin in experimental groups was (7.17±1.81),(63.95±16.52),(1.05±0.29)and(1.62±0.48),the activity of SOD, GSH-Px,CAT and the content of MDA in myocardium in sham-operated control group is(10.44±3.01),(70.91±14.51),(1.44±0.41)and(1.10±0.53),and significant differences(all P<0.05)were found between all experimental groups and sham-operated control group.However,in 1.0 mW/cm~2 group,the activity of SOD,GSH-Px,CAT and the content of MDA in myocardium and skin in rats compared with the sham control group does not have statistics significanceConclusion:The activity of SOD,GSH-Px,CAT decreased in myocardium and skin in rats were reduced by1800 MHz electromagnetic radiation(0.5 mW/cm~2 power density),and the content of MDA were increased,so 1800 MHz electromagnetic radiation(0.5 mW/cm~2 power density)can induce myocardium and skin to oxidative stress.
